Warriors' Kevon Looney (collarbone) will play in Game 4 on Friday
Golden State Warriors forward Kevon Looney (collarbone) will play on Friday in Game 4 of the NBA Finals.
Looney was ruled out for the remainder of the series just a few days ago but will give it a go with the fractured collarbone. No word on how many minutes he will be available to play but his presence on the court helps boost a depleted Warriors roster.
Our models project Looney for 6.2 points, 5.3 rebounds, and 18.0 FanDuel points in 18.6 minutes on Friday.
